Is Lebanon using biological weapons against Israel? Ha'aretz reports that
Israel suspects that Lebanon dumped sewage water in the Ayun river in south Lebanon, which flows into Israeli territory and connects to the Jordan river and Lake Kinneret.Aniela Goldberg, a resident of the northern town of Metula, saw three of four tankers pouring fluids north of the town, in Lebanese territory on Thursday. "I could see the truck on the road dumping fluid on the side of the road. I couldn't see where everything went because of the high vegetation," Goldberg said.
At this stage, it is not clear whether the fluid dumped is sewage water and whether any damage has been caused.
Hebrew website Walla.co.il reports that the Israeli Environment Ministry confirmed that the fluid was sewage, and that this would be detrimental to an important source of drinking water [cheers to an anonymous LGF reader for the link]
